◆ Ghost-checked by the swarm
Astro Mechanica is hiring — here's how real it is.
Every opening below was pulse-checked against Astro Mechanica's own careers feed. We also track how long their postings stay live — so you know what you're applying into.
39Live roles
50%Still open
54dMedian posting age
53dMedian time-to-close
Moderate longevity. Open roles sit several weeks on average. Real reqs, but a long-standing posting may be filling slowly or building a pipeline — check it's still open first. (Posting-age is measured from the company's own post date; "time-to-close" is the window we observed each role stay live.)
25 of 39 live Astro Mechanica roles
Entry-Level Propulsion Design EngineerSan Francisco13d ago
Senior Wiring SpecialistSan Francisco13d ago
Business Development Manager, DefenseRemote22d ago
Structures Design Engineer IISan Francisco25d ago
Senior Structures Design EngineerSan Francisco25d ago
Senior Transmission Design EngineerSan Francisco25d ago
Senior Propulsion Development EngineerSan Francisco25d ago
Senior Propulsion Engineer, CombustionSan Francisco25d ago
Strategic Sourcing SpecialistSan Francisco26d ago
Technical BuyerSan Francisco26d ago
Propulsion Design EngineerSan Francisco27d ago
Senior Propulsion Design EngineerSan Francisco27d ago
Senior Test EngineerSan Francisco27d ago
Senior Propulsion Test EngineerSan Francisco27d ago
Head of PeopleSan Francisco31d ago
Technical RecruiterRemote40d ago
Senior Technical RecruiterRemote40d ago
Senior GNC EngineerSan Francisco45d ago
Senior Turbomachinery EngineerSan Francisco46d ago
IT Systems & Network AdministratorSan Francisco54d ago
Senior Combustion Devices EngineerSan Francisco54d ago
Senior Rotordynamics EngineerSan Francisco54d ago
Senior Thermal Systems Design EngineerSan Francisco54d ago
Test Design Engineer IISan Francisco54d ago
Propulsion Inlet Design EngineerSan Francisco58d ago
Get new Astro Mechanica jobs — and a weekly ghost report
We'll email you the moment Astro Mechanica posts a new role, plus which of your saved jobs went dark this week.